Nothing goes to waste here. ♻️

Those trimmings, flops, and dried-out scraps? They don’t hit the trash — they get reclaimed. Soaked down, dried back to working consistency, and wedged into fresh balls ready for the wheel.

One of our members taught the rest of us how to do it, and the savings add up fast. A single reclaim session turned 30+ lbs of “waste” back into usable clay — real money back in your pocket and less material in the landfill.

Members teaching members, taking care of our materials and our planet. That’s the Stray Cat way.

Field trip! 🚐

A few of our members road-tripped to Contemporary Craft in Pittsburgh — a gallery, store, and workshop space that’s been championing handmade art since 1971.

We wandered the store, soaked up work from makers all over, and left full of ideas (and maybe a little glaze envy). Seeing what other artists are doing is half the fun of being part of a creative community.

Go visit them if you haven’t — 5645 Butler St, Pittsburgh. Thanks for having us, Contemporary Craft!
